The Blueprint of Decision-Making, Influence of Environment, & More
Alex Brogan
Every decision you make follows an algorithm — whether you realize it or not. The question isn't whether you're using a decision-making framework, but whether you've designed one consciously or stumbled into one by accident.
The Architecture of Choice
Algorithms are automated rule sets that dictate sequences of actions to achieve specific outcomes. Think beyond software. Human DNA contains algorithms for constructing organisms. Market dynamics follow algorithmic patterns. Your morning routine is an algorithm.
The power lies in recognition and optimization. Most people operate on unconscious algorithms — inherited from family, culture, or circumstance. High performers design theirs deliberately.
From Recipes to Rules
Consider algorithms as recipes for outcomes. A recipe provides structured instructions that, when executed properly, produce a predictable result. But unlike cooking, where deviation might ruin dinner, life algorithms must accommodate uncertainty while maintaining directional clarity.
Erik Brynjolfsson and Andrew McAfee captured this in "Race Against the Machine": "Algorithms are the 'recipes' that tell computers how to do something. They turn input (data) into output (action)." The same principle applies to human decision-making — input circumstances, process through your framework, generate consistent action.
The best algorithms balance structure with adaptability. Rigid rules break under pressure. Vague guidelines produce inconsistent results. The sweet spot: clear principles with contextual flexibility.
Environmental Design as Systemic Leverage
Your environment shapes behavior more than willpower ever could. This isn't motivational psychology — it's systems thinking applied to personal performance.
James Clear documented this extensively: environment design beats motivation every time. Want to eat healthier? Remove junk food from your house. Want to write more? Keep your laptop open to a blank document. Want better conversations? Remove your phone from dinner settings.
The insight runs deeper than simple habit formation. Environmental cues trigger automatic responses — algorithmic behaviors you've programmed through repetition. Change the environment, change the algorithm.
Challenge applied: Identify one environmental factor constraining your performance. If workspace clutter creates distraction, the solution isn't better focus — it's systematic organization. Create designated spaces for specific items. Establish cleaning routines. Design the environment to make the desired behavior effortless and the undesired behavior difficult.
Practical Algorithm Implementation
Career Optimization
Design explicit decision-making frameworks for recurring professional challenges. Create priority matrices that automatically categorize opportunities by impact and effort. Develop conflict resolution protocols that remove emotional decision-making from heated moments.
Time management becomes algorithmic when you build rules around energy levels and task complexity. High-cognitive work during peak hours. Administrative tasks during energy valleys. This isn't productivity porn — it's systematic optimization of finite resources.
Financial Architecture
Budgeting algorithms remove willpower from money management. Automate savings transfers. Create investment triggers based on account balances. Design debt repayment hierarchies that prioritize high-interest obligations while maintaining minimum payments across all accounts.
The goal: financial decisions happen according to predetermined logic, not daily emotional states or marketing pressures.
Relationship Protocols
Develop algorithmic responses to relationship stress. If conflict arises, implement structured communication protocols: active listening, perspective acknowledgment, collaborative problem-solving. Remove the guesswork from emotional support — create "if-then" frameworks for different scenarios your partner might face.
This isn't mechanical relationship management. It's ensuring your best intentions translate to consistent actions when emotions run high.
Health Systems
Exercise algorithms account for variable schedules and energy levels. If morning workout fails, trigger afternoon walk. If gym access disappears, activate bodyweight routine. Build redundancy into your health systems.
Nutrition becomes algorithmic through meal planning frameworks that account for preparation time, nutritional balance, and personal preferences. Remove daily food decisions by batch-processing weekly choices.
The Vulnerability Paradox
Brené Brown identified a counterintuitive truth: "Vulnerability is the birthplace of innovation, creativity, and change." This challenges the algorithmic mindset — how do you systematize openness to the unknown?
The resolution lies in designing algorithms that include vulnerability protocols. Create structured approaches to seeking feedback, admitting ignorance, and experimenting with new approaches. Make uncertainty a planned component of your decision-making framework.
Algorithmic thinking doesn't eliminate risk — it manages risk systematically.
Future Self as Advisor
When imagining your future self who has overcome current challenges, what systematic approaches might they reveal? The question forces temporal perspective on present decisions. Your future self likely developed better algorithms for problems you're currently solving through willpower or luck.
This mental exercise reveals the inadequacy of current frameworks. If future-you solved this systematically, what rules or processes did they implement? Work backward from that resolution to design today's algorithm.
The Persistence Algorithm
John Greenleaf Whittier's "Don't Quit" offers algorithmic wisdom disguised as motivation. The poem suggests a decision-making rule: when progress stalls, assess whether the goal remains valid before abandoning effort. "Rest if you must, but don't you quit."
This becomes practical through implementation: create clear criteria for persistence versus pivot decisions. Time investment thresholds. Progress measurement intervals. Exit criteria that prevent sunk-cost fallacies.
Success often appears nearest when circumstances feel most challenging — but only if you've designed systems to recognize progress during difficulty.
The ultimate algorithm: conscious design of your decision-making frameworks. Stop defaulting to inherited patterns. Build deliberate systems for recurring choices. Optimize based on results, not intentions.
Your environment shapes your algorithms. Your algorithms shape your outcomes. Design both deliberately.